Output fa58696b0a754ace79a02d4f0a84b34fdaa0c33d77f6ec4199ebee5fe69ef8cc:4

value
9809425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c778a61297d8accb02d9e5ba822679c1b1a6a86 OP_EQUAL
address
32pwEfikpY1vXrP4PYt5yfhrHStp4eXsSD
transaction
fa58696b0a754ace79a02d4f0a84b34fdaa0c33d77f6ec4199ebee5fe69ef8cc
spent
true